Insulation in decks and bulkheads –PYROLIQ® sealing compound system
PYROLIQ® casting compound
In industry, ship construction and offshore areas, very high require-ments are placed on cable and pipe penetrations through decks andbulkheads. Besides water- and gas-tightness, the fire resistance of thecomponents must be taken into account in the safety concepts of thesystems. Cable and pipe penetrations must be insulated to prevent thespread of fire and fire gases. The PYROLIQ® casting compound systemis used here: Frames for the penetration are created using existing ma-terials and, after the installation of cables and pipes, are cast using thecomponents of the PYROLIQ® system with just a few actions. The insu-lation is waterproof up to a pressure of 2.5 bar and gas-tight up to 30mbar.

Highest level of safety in case of fire
According to the valid maritime regulations, fireresistances of up to 60 minutes are required fordecks and bulkheads. Besides the constructiveinsulation made of mineral fibre mats, thePYROLIQ® casting compound system ensuresthe fire resistance of the penetrated installations.
Comprehensive tests were performed accordingto the IMO resolution A.754(18), in order toprove fire resistance. Fire tests were performedvery successfully on deck and bulkhead penetra-tions of various dimensions and with differentlevels of filling, such as cables, metal and plasticpipes, as were tightness tests. Certificates ofGermanischer Lloyd confirm the excellent proper-ties of the casting compound system PYROLIQ®
and its fire resistance class A60.

Simple handling – professional result
1. Insert expanding modules
The expanding modules are inserted into the twofront sides of the constructed frame as lost lining.They are used to single out the cables and pipesand prevent the outflow of the casting compound.Cable intersections within the penetration are noproblem.
2. Saturate with impregnation fluid
After insertion, the expanding modules are satur-ated with impregnation fluid. As a result, they in-crease their volume and seal off the cavitiesbetween the cables and pipes. After the expandingmodules have been impregnated, they are hardlyflammable.

3. Fill with casting compound
The casting compound is mixed together from drymortar and drinking water and is filled into the pen-etration through the filling nozzle on the steel frame.The casting compound enters all the cavities andseals the penetrating installations hermetically. Theexpanding modules can be still moist on filling,meaning that rapid mounting is possible.

Deck insulation
Penetrations in decks are made in the same wayas for wall mounting: However, expanding mod-ules are only required on the underside. Withinthe ship or system, no additional measures arerequired after casting.
Insulation which can come into contact with salt-water, oils and chemicals must have its surfaceclosed with the sealing compound for outdoorareas. If the frames are already full of water, thewater-repelling sealing compound is used.

Wall insulation
The PYROLIQ® casting compound system is approved for the pen-etration of various plastic pipes. Materials such as PVC, ABS, PEand PP with outer diameters up to DN200 are no problem for theinsulation.
For the insulation to remain safe despite the use of combustibleplastic pipes, a two-layer insulation strip is placed around the ap-propriate pipes before the casting compound is added, and fixed inthe centre of the steel frame. If there is a fire, the insulation stripfoams up around the burning plastic pipes, sealing them off.

EMC requirements
Special areas require electrically shielded cables according to theEMC directive, in order to keep the signal quality at the highestlevel. For this, the cables must be connected to the steel body ofthe ship or system using a conductive substance. The conductivesealing compound of the PYROLIQ® system is used here.
Creating a conductive connection
After filling of the main frame, an additional frame isflanged to the insulation. The appropriate cable isstripped and the conductive sealing compound castinto the second frame. The exposed cable shieldingallows the creation of a conductive connection tothe steel body.

Dry compound in plastic container to mix with tap water. Makes a gas-tight and watertight seal offire resistance class A60 to IMO resolution A.754(18). Including measuring cup.The mixing ratio of water to powder is 1:2. The mixed compound is pumpable for approx. 45minutes. The mixture is chemically hardened after 72 hours.Stored in a dry and frost-free environment, the dry compound will keep for 3 years.

Expanding foam modules to replace a casing in the sealing compound system if part of the casinghas been lost. The modules expand by the factor 10 when sprinkled with the impregnating fluid,closing gaps and joints between the cables installed.After the cables have been impregnated they are hardly flammable, fire-retardant and self-extin-guishing.Stored in a dry environment, the expanding modules have an unlimited lifespan.
